Show more...Charmaine originally from South Africa started her dental career in 1998 as a dental assistant in the United Kingdom. On returning to South Africa in 2000, she studied Oral Hygiene at the University of Pretoria. Her work ethic and positive attitude allowed her to be selected at the Medical University of South Africa to further her studies in Dentistry.
Charmaine is a hardworking, perfectionist that is passionate about cosmetic and paediatric dentistry. She also developed a great interest in Facial Aesthetics and completed her Botox and Dermal Filler course in 2014.
She strongly believes that kids' first impressions of a dentist will have a lifelong impact. Making this a positive experience will go a long way.
She loves spending time with her husband and 3 daughters, and, if possible, mountain biking, running, camping and hiking in the great outdoors.
Jeniffer Madeja-Sinvichit
Jennifer worked at Lumino as a Dental Assistant for more than 12 years before pursuing her study. She graduated in 2019 with a BHSc in Oral Health at Auckland University of Technology.
Before studying, she was always passionate about oral health and gained professionalism with patient care. Upon gaining her qualification at university, she worked at WDHB Auckland Regional Dental Services as a Dental Therapist.
As an Oral Health Therapist, she is very passionate about helping individuals achieve and maintain optimum oral health through oral health promotion, education, and disease prevention.
Outside of work, she’s a busy Mom of adorable two young boys and dedicated to spending as much time with them as possible.

Show more...
Dr Tony Wong graduated from The University of Otago with a BDS in 1980. He has worked both in New Zealand and in England, with 34 years experience as a general dentist and 25 running the successful Dixon St practice in Wellington.
Tony enjoys providing a service where his patients go away with a positive experience and feeling that they have been treated with the utmost respect and professionalism. He also believes in a hygiene-focused practice where patients become highly motivated and well informed by the comprehensive care they receive. Tony has participated in advanced mentoring courses with Dr Derry Rogers for restorative dentistry and Dr Kevan Wong for implant surgery.
Outside of practice hours, Tonys’ interests include golf and various adventure sports from windsurfing to adventure motorcycling. Tony has a wife and three daughters who enjoy the outdoor lifestyle.
